Key differences between MyDocsOnline and FileDepot

  • Pricing: MyDocsOnline starts at $9.95 /Month. FileDepot pricing is not publicly listed.
  • Free trial: MyDocsOnline offers a free trial; FileDepot does not.
  • Target audience: MyDocsOnline is built for Large Enterprises and Medium Business, while FileDepot targets Individuals and Medium Business.
  • User satisfaction: MyDocsOnline scores higher with a 4.5-star average.
  • Deployment: MyDocsOnline sup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ows, Installed - Mac; FileDepot supports SaaS/Web/Cloud.
